Transaction 668530c9adfdb64125290317897c60b71ea8a9536db91558472573acf34f014f
1 Input
1 Output
-
668530c9adfdb64125290317897c60b71ea8a9536db91558472573acf34f014f:0
- value
- 70991465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af5146538a05c5ed63ea3373894d1d1fb14ac37b OP_EQUAL
- address
- MPt9r4p1akWQ53nqzZFmZyMG8TZMhAHDgu